Overview:


The Business Development Manager is responsible for attaining or exceeding sales quota for his/her assigned territory and generating business development strategies that will increase the value of United Site Services operating portfolio, development pipeline and strategic partnerships.


Responsibilities:


  • Plan and execute a strategic business plan which consistently delivers quarterly and annual sales goals
  • Identify, hunt and close net new business opportunities and highprofile regional opportunities
  • Keep up with competitor trends and develop/implement plans to stay in front
  • Responsible for complete sales cycle; qualifying an opportunity, negotiation of the contract, signing the deal
  • Prepare and present business plan to potential customers
  • Lead the management of the customer relationship management (CRM) system, keeping it up to date and maximizing its usage and value
  • Collaborate with internal sales partners to transition expand Corporate and Key account access
  • Identify trends and customer needs, build a sales pipeline for short/medium/long term targets
  • Collaborate and coordinate with internal partners to successfully transition new business to account management teams
  • Develop strategies and positions by analyzing newventure integration
  • Manage proposal response process, including detailed RFP requirements and content creation
  • Support deal structure and pricing with businessvalue analysis and negotiate prices for bids and proposals
  • Maintain and share professional knowledge through education, networking, and events
  • Perform all duties as assigned
